Description
The XMG1.2 monoclonal antibody specifically binds to mouse interferon- γ(IFN- γ) protein. IFN- γis a pleiotropic cytokine, of approximately 15-17 kDa, involved in the regulation of inflammatory and immune responses. It plays an important role in activation, growth, and differentiation of T and B lymphocytes, macrophages, NK cells and other non-hematopoietic cell types. IFN- γproduction is associated with the Th1 cell differentiation. The purified form of this antibody has been reported to be a neutralizing antibody.
The antibody was conjugated to BD Horizon™ BV650 which is part of the BD Horizon™ Brilliant Violet™ family of dyes. This dye is a tandem fluorochrome of BD Horizon™ BV421 with an Ex Max of 405-nm and an acceptor dye with an Em Max at 650-nm. BD Horizon™ BV650 can be excited by the violet laser and detected in a filter used to detect APC-like dyes (eg, 660/20-nm filter). Due to the excitation and emission characteristics of the acceptor dye, there will be spillover into the APC and Alexa Fluor™ 700 detectors. However, the spillover can be corrected through compensation as with any other dye combination.
Specifications
Specifications
| Antigen | IFN-Gamma |
| Applications | Flow Cytometry |
| Classification | Monoclonal |
| Clone | XMG1.2 |
| Concentration | 0.2mg/mL |
| Conjugate | Brilliant Violet 650 |
| Description | IFN-γ; IFN-g; IFN-gamma; Interferon gamma; Type II Interferon |
| Formulation | Aqueous buffered solution containing BSA and ≤0.09% sodium azide. |
| Host Species | Rat |
| Immunogen | Mouse IFN-Gamma Recombinant Protein |
